What is Ferrous Bisglycinate?
Ferrous bisglycinate is a chelated form of iron that combines ferrous iron with the amino acid glycine. This unique structure enhances the absorption of iron in the body while minimizing gastrointestinal side effects, making it an ideal choice for those requiring iron supplementation. It’s particularly beneficial for individuals with iron deficiency anemia or those who need to boost their iron intake due to dietary restrictions.
Synonyms for Ferrous Bisglycinate
Understanding the synonyms of ferrous bisglycinate can help you identify it in various products and formulations. Here are some common synonyms:
1. Iron Bisglycinate: This term emphasizes the iron content while retaining the bisglycinate component.
2. Ferrous Glycinate: Similar to ferrous bisglycinate, this term highlights the ferrous form of iron linked to glycine.
3. Bisglycinate Iron: A straightforward term that describes the compound’s nature, focusing on its bisglycinate structure.
4. Glycine Iron Complex: This name refers to the chelation of iron with glycine, underscoring its structural composition.
5. Glycinate Iron: A more concise term that retains the essential components of the compound.
6. Iron Glycine Chelate: This term emphasizes the chelation process, which is crucial for enhancing iron absorption.
